It does not take much effort for a centrovert to relate to or speak the same language as an extrovert.The author's take is that networking for deep and lasting connections is best performed by introverts and “centroverts” as she puts is (a centrovert being in the middle between introvert and extrovert).You are in the intermediate zone between introvert and extrovert and as a so-called 'centrovert' or 'ambivert' you can get on well with both personality types. Your behaviour is particularly flexible.The art of centrovert living therefore has to do with variety, compromise and balance. Centroverts tend less to the recklessness, distraction or impatience seen in extroverts when they are bored or forced to be inactive.
